Energy use in kg of oil equivalent per usd 1,000 of GDP measured by constatnt 2011 PPP prices fell 3.57% to 68.5 kg in Paraguay in 2022, according to World Bank / EIA.

Historically, energy use in kg of oil equivalent per usd 1,000 of GDP measured by constatnt 2011 PPP prices in Paraguay reached an all time high of 82.4 kg in 1997 and an all time low of 60.5 kg in 2014. When compared to Paraguay's main peers, energy use in kg of oil equivalent per usd 1,000 of GDP measured by constatnt 2011 PPP prices in Argentina amounted to 65.5 kg, 82.5 kg in Bolivia, 77.0 kg in Brazil and 71.6 kg in Chile in 2022.

Paraguay has been ranked 91st within the group of 141 countries we follow in terms of energy use in kg of oil equivalent per usd 1,000 of GDP measured by constatnt 2011 PPP prices, 21 places above the position seen 10 years ago.
